Job Description

As a Patient Care Coordinator, you will be the main point of contact for our patients within the practice. You will support patients throughout their visit in practice with Damira Dental Studios, providing a seamless experience from welcoming them when they walk in the door through to when they have finished their appointment with the dentist.

Purpose of the Job



We are looking for friendly and professional individuals with previous customer service experience to:

Delivering excellent customer service Booking appointments and answering queries as required Taking payments as required

Key Responsibilities



Accurately schedule appointments, manage booking needs, and confirm details. Take payment Maintain accurate documentation of patient interactions.

Performance Expectations



Provide prompt, professional responses to all patient enquiries. Coordinate effectively with the contact centre team to streamline appointment scheduling and payment processes.
